Beyoncé Knowles did not gain her success overnight. She had her first job sweeping the floor of her mother’s Texas hair salon. She did that from the age of 6 until she was 9 years old and use that platform to put on little shows for her mother’s clients. How adorable is that?
She rose to fame in the 1990s as the lead singer of the ever-popular R&B girl-group Destiny’s Child, but acting soon followed. She acted in several films, such as “Dreamgirls”, “Obsessed”, and “The Lion King”. Now she can probably afford several people to sweep her floor for her.
Christopher Walken: Lion Tamer
We were shocked to find out that Christopher Walken's first job was a circus lion tamer when he was just 16 years old. Next, he liked to dance, so he trained as a dancer before moving on to stage performance. He broke into showbiz a stage actor in an off-Broadway musical starring alongside Liza Minnelli.
The next thing he knew, he was starring opposite Sean Connery in "The Anderson Tapes" and a slew of eccentric characters and powerful roles. None of those roles, however, required lion taming. Oh well, maybe in his next film.
Matt LeBlanc: Carpenter
Hey look, it's Joey Tribbiani! Matt LeBlanc is probably used to being called Joey all the time. Playing the same characters for 10 seasons in one of the most successful sitcoms in history would do that to you.
LeBlanc initially had his eyes set on becoming a model but that's not what he did before acting took off for him. Parallel to small appearances in shows like "Married... with Children" and a ketchup commercial, he also worked as a carpenter.
Margot Robbie: Subway
Most of us first saw Margot Robbie in her 2013 breakthrough role as the rich and seductive Naomi Lapaglia in "The Wolf of Wall Street". She later went on to play the beautiful, yet totally psychotic, Harley Quinn. Robbie was critically acclaimed for her portrayal of the disgraced figure skater Tonya Harding, in the biographical film 'I, Tonya'.
But acting is not the only thing she has a knack for. As it happens, Robbie used to work in a Subway restaurant and was pretty good at it, too. According to her, she used to prepare her sandwiches very meticulously and spread all the condiments evenly all the way to the edges. Is anyone else getting hungry?
Angelina Jolie: Funeral Director
Angelina Jolie has left a deep mark in the film industry in roles like Lara Croft ("Tomb Raider"), Mrs. Smith ("Mr. & Mrs. Smith"), and most recently, Maleficent ("Maleficent"). Besides an incredible acting and directing career, Jolie is noted for her humanitarian efforts, but things could have taken a completely different turn for her.
When her grandfather passed away, Jolie felt that his funeral wasn't directed properly, and thought she could do a better job running it. That was when she applied to become a funeral director. Then life happened, and she became one of the most famous faces in Hollywood. Oh well.
